proxy_pass http://127.0.0.1:8888; } 访问http://ip:port/web-test/是正常的, 但我想改写成访问http://ip:port/test/替代访问http://ip:port/web-test/。 nginx 配置如下: location ^~ /test/ { proxy_pass http://127.0.0.1:8888/web-test/
为该HTTP接口添加proxy_pass指令: 在相应的location块中添加proxy_pass指令,并指向目标HTTPS接口。 配置SSL证书及相关参数以支持HTTPS代理: 由于目标接口是HTTPS,Nginx需要能够验证SSL证书。这通常通过配置SSL证书和密钥来实现。然而,在Nginx 1.9.13及更高版本中,可以使用proxy_ssl_trusted_certificate指令来指定一个CA证...
同时我们需要注意的是proxy_pass的规则,当rewrite不生效时:Nginx 配置HTTPSnginx是一款高性能的Web服务器...
问Nginx proxy_pass到http或https的不同行为ENFastDFS及其架构的简介: FastDFS:是一个开源的分布式文件...
upstream example_https { server 1.1.1.1:443; server 2.2.2.2:443 backup; } server { listen 80; server_name www.example.com; index index.html index.htm index.php; root /data/web/webclose; location / { proxy_pass http://example;
但顶级 nginx 又是由 http 协议到下层 nginx,所以这里拼出来就是 http 的地址 解决方案(之一): 在顶级 nginx 代理中,添加 proxy_redirect 配置 location / { proxy_pass http://next_nginx_path; proxy_redirect http:// https://; } 这样会对下层所有 http:// 内容替换为 https://。
proxy_pass http://url_to_app.com; ... } } 使用ssl_client_certificat指令来设定客户端证书的文件路径: server { … ssl_client_certificate /etc/ssl/certs/ca.crt; ssl_verify_client off; … } 完整示例 http { … upstream { server :443; ...
{ proxy_set_header Host $host; proxy_set_header X-real-ip $remote_addr; proxy_set_header X-Forwarded-Host $host; proxy_set_header X-Forwarded-Server $host;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; proxy_pass http://tableau/; proxy_connect_timeout 600; proxy_read...
这就涉及到nginx反向代理https请求的配置了~~~ A服务器(192.168.1.8)上的操作流程: 1)编译安装nginx [root@opd ~]# yum install -y pcre pcre-devel openssl openssl-devel gcc [root@opd ~]# cd /usr/loca/src [root@src ~]# wget http://nginx.org/download/nginx-1.8.0.tar.gz ...
proxy_pass http://127.0.0.1:8080; proxy_pass https://www.ai-as.net/newUri; proxy_pass http://unix:/tmp/aias.socket:/uri/; 明白了proxy_pass指令的使用,我们来解释大家经常讨论的一个问题,就是proxy_pass指令的URL变量末尾是否加斜杠“/”的问题。